BD04 WNU is a 2004 Ford Fiesta in Silver with a 1,388c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.4%.
Across all 2004 Ford Fiesta models, the average MOT pass rate is 72.6% with a typical mileage of 64,638 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Fiesta f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 959,538 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BD04 WNU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Fiesta typ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 22 years old, this Ford Fiesta is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
